[tor-commits] [nyx/master] Finish and test header panel

atagar at torproject.org atagar at torproject.org
Mon Apr 18 20:23:16 UTC 2016


commit c8b4852149e90786196d35a930ce18226f0587b7
Merge: 60a5765 bcd498a
Author: Damian Johnson <atagar at torproject.org>
Date:   Mon Apr 18 13:22:21 2016 -0700

    Finish and test header panel
    
    On our first pass we left a few todo comments. Finishing these off and adding
    tests for panel rendering. Not perfect, but good enough as a template for the
    rest of our panels.

 nyx/arguments.py               |  10 +-
 nyx/controller.py              |  18 +-
 nyx/curses.py                  |  66 +++++
 nyx/log.py                     |  14 +-
 nyx/panel/__init__.py          | 200 ++++---------
 nyx/panel/connection.py        |  47 +---
 nyx/panel/graph.py             |   2 +-
 nyx/panel/header.py            | 621 +++++++++++++++++++----------------------
 nyx/panel/log.py               |  58 +---
 nyx/panel/torrc.py             |   2 +-
 nyx/settings/attributes.cfg    |   4 +-
 nyx/tracker.py                 |   5 +-
 nyxrc.sample                   |   4 -
 test/__init__.py               |  22 +-
 test/arguments.py              |  12 +-
 test/log/condense_runlevels.py |   4 +-
 test/panel/__init__.py         |   7 +
 test/panel/header.py           | 349 +++++++++++++++++++++++
 test/popups.py                 |   2 +-
 19 files changed, 838 insertions(+), 609 deletions(-)



More information about the tor-commits mailing list